Federico Chiesa has found few opportunities to impress at Liverpool under Arne Slot, and has admitted that a return to his old club Juventus would be "something to think about" - but some fans in the Liverpool Echo comments section want to see him stay and fight for his place.
The Italian forward arrived for an initial £10 million fee last summer, but has only clocked up a little over five full matches in total playing time.
His lack of minutes have kept him out of the national team, and he will want to get back into the good graces of Italy manager Luciano Spalletti before the World Cup next summer.
Rumours of Chiesa wanting to return to familiar territory in Serie A have been doing the rounds all year, but it's not a sure thing.
